如何使用alaSQL在嵌套的JSON对象中进行查询

时间:2017-05-29 17:17:57

标签: javascript json alasql

我有一个这样的JSON对象(只显示一个元素,我有数百个,每个元素属于许多不同的区域):

let obj = [{
    "id": 1
    "name": "Name",
    "month": 1,
    "year": 2017,
    "regions":
    [
        {"id": 1, "name": "Europe"},
        {"id": 2, "name": "Asia"},
        {"id": 3, "name": "America"},
    ]
}]

我需要用alaSQL查询对象,做类似的事情:

let query = 'SELECT * FROM ? WHERE regions IN (1,3)'; let result = alasql(query,obj);

这可能吗?

我坚持这个因为之前,我的区域只是一个区域,但现在很多,而且我的代码中的所有内容都发生了变化......

提前谢谢。

0 个答案:

没有答案